I think there is a bit of camera-angle trickery going on there, but still, it is Biiiiiig. Big old bull salties can reach 6 metres and weigh over 1,500 kg, and aggressively defend their territory.
So if a big one establishes itself in a piece of river too close to human habitation, it gets trapped and relocated to a crocodile farm/tourist trap, where it lives out it's days as shown here. I wish they'd lower bikini chicks in glass cages into
